Quote:
Originally Posted by ajr4013
As a Bills fan I'm pessimistic by nature so I'm having a hard team seeing them win on the road against a team on a heater unless Allen goes Allen and the defense actually limits the run game.
For those picking the Bills I'm curious as to your thoughts.
|
In this recent run by the Jags their run game hasn't exactly lit it up. It's been on the back of Trevor Lawrence and the passing game with Lawrence making some key runs to keep drives going.
Josh Allen is the best QB in the playoffs, and James Cook lead the league in rushing. Plus the Bills pass defence was actually quite good this year. Their injury list isn't as ugly as it's been at times this year.
I'm still on the fence here, but the Bills did play a harder schedule than the Jags did , and the two guys who have taken the Bills out of the last 5 years are washed now. So I can see why people are picking the Bills. It won't surprise me one bit if they get to the Superbowl this year. That said if they're up against the Eagles, than you know how that ends.
